Output 7f54ebf76b46ae9a0d057414ed9957db2bcd10c2692516ca95cc80fb2e3ea3ad:1532

value
85559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73f2ab94f1ce73896e20d40b9b99e1d47de2b3f8 OP_EQUAL
address
3CG6LdPbRDBmBbAX2hUJrrTZF9U2ttnmRW
transaction
7f54ebf76b46ae9a0d057414ed9957db2bcd10c2692516ca95cc80fb2e3ea3ad
confirmations
233314
spent
true